What it is about
Until now the DPA published GDPR sanctions under its own disclosure policy. Following a parliamentary amendment to the Dutch GDPR Implementation Act (UAVG), from 1 September 2026 the DPA is legally required to publish GDPR sanction decisions, such as fines, penalty orders and processing bans. The DPA first informs the organisation of its intention to publish and gives it the opportunity to respond, then takes a final decision on publication. It publishes no earlier than ten working days after the organisation has received that decision, unless the organisation already disclosed the sanction itself or does not object. The organisation can object to the sanction and the publication, and anyone objecting to publication can go to court to try to stop it. Through a policy change, the DPA will also publish sanctions under the Police Data Act (Wpg) and the Judicial and Criminal Records Act (Wjsg) in the same way.
What this means in practice
Assume every GDPR sanction by the DPA will become public, including penalty orders and processing bans, not only fines. Respond to the notice of intended publication, and expect publication from ten working days after receiving the final publication decision; to try to stop publication, object within that period and seek court relief if needed. Prepare communications and a legal response in advance. Publication also clarifies the DPA's standards, so use published decisions as a checklist.
